Coleraine releases are always the most important event on the New Zealand wine calendar but the hype surrounding the extraordinary 2019 vintage has amplified interest to new heights. Having tasted this magnificent wine with Te Mata's Nick Buck, the 2019 is one of the greatest Coleraines ever released. Indeed, it may well go down as the greatest, and with a 100/100 score already in, it is clearly a wine for the ages; a must have vintage for serious collectors and investors alike.
2019 is a refined and thoroughly elegant Coleraine with dark fruits sitting over a fine Bordeaux -esque pencil lead character. It reminded our team of the 2018 and 2015 vintages - but the mid-palate detail, the near perfect acid / tannin balance and the sheer length on the finish set the 2019 on a higher pedestal. It is magnificent. Bravo.

Sam Kim writes "5 stars, 100 pts. Destined for a long life, this majestic offering shows cassis, dark plum, hint of tobacco, cedar and f loral aromas on the nose. The palate is packed with rich fruit intensity combined with layers of silky texture and complex f lavours, wonderfully supported by perfectly pitched chalky tannins, making it sturdy and structured with a seemingly endless finish. Flawless and spellbinding. A blend of 59% cabernet sauvignon, 37% merlot & 4% cabernet franc."
Cameron Douglas MS writes "97 pts. Complex and very sophistocated with a calm yet mysterious package or aromas: elegance and finesse, aromas of dark berries and varietal, ripe cabernet, some sweet tobacco, dark olive and barrel spices. Very harmonious already, but lots of youth and palate tension. Big tannins, ripe tannins and acidity to match. Delicious, young , vibrant."
Gary Walsh writes "97 pts. Cherry, ripe raspberry, dried roses and tobacco, cocoa and baking spices, a wee bit of menthol. It’s medium-bodied, taut and tightly strung with ‘mineral’ feeling cranberry acidity, sheets of slate-like tannin, superb waft of mouth-perfume, and a firm finish of impeccable length. A whole lot of what you might call ‘discreet structure’ this year, and feels particularly long-term. Oh Coleraine, you’ve done it again."
Bob Campbell MW writes "An iconic brand meets a terrific vintage. The result is a “must have” wine for collectors and investors. This is elegance on a grand scale and one of the best vintages I’ve tasted. Still youthful and quite closed (it was bottled on the day I tasted it) but with plushness and power."
